TORONTO – Canadian toy manufacturer Spin Master Corp. is pleading to “save Santa’s supply chain” in the wake of U.S. President Donald Trump’s tariffs.

The company announced Wednesday it was withdrawing its guidance for the remainder of the year due to “meaningful uncertainty” caused by Trump’s global trade war. It said that tariffs on countries where it produces toys, especially China, have made forward-looking projections “very challenging.”
